Story summary
  • Andropause is a gradual decline in testosterone that begins in men’s mid-30s.
  • Dr. Mathew Solan notes that 10% to 15% of men over 60 experience low testosterone.
  • Factors such as weight gain and chronic diseases influence this decline.
  • Symptoms include low energy, depression, reduced motivation, increased body fat, and erectile dysfunction.
  • Treatment focuses on lifestyle changes, and hormone replacement therapy is an option but may have side effects.
